We can't change the past





Scripture Thought By Brother Hilbilly

Luke 9:62 And Jesus said unto him, No man, having put his hand to the plough, and looking back, is fit for the kingdom of God.

When we live our life on what we could have done instead of what we are going to do we are living on what might have been.

The footprints of Jesus that we are following are ahead of us.

We with Paul need to press on (Philip. 3:14). We can't change the past but we can change the future.
